Schedule of Reconciliations of the Numerators and Denominators of the Basic and Diluted Net EPS Calculations
The reconciliations of the numerators and denominators of each of the basic and diluted net EPS calculations were as follows:
For the three months ended July 31,For the nine months ended July 31,
2026202520262025
In millions, except per share amounts
Numerator:
Net earnings (loss) attributable to common stockholders - Basic$1,511 $276 $2,529 $(205)
Plus: 7.625% Series C mandatory convertible preferred stock dividends
29 29 87 — 
Net earnings (loss) - Diluted$1,540 $305 $2,616 $(205)
Denominator:
Weighted-average shares used to compute basic net EPS1,336 1,325 1,335 1,321 
Dilutive effect of 7.625% Series C mandatory convertible preferred stock(1)
76 80 76 — 
Dilutive effect of employee stock plans(1)
37 16 30 — 
Weighted-average shares used to compute diluted net EPS1,449 1,421 1,441 1,321 
Net EPS:
Basic$1.13 $0.21 $1.89 $(0.16)
Diluted$1.06 $0.21 $1.82 $(0.16)
Anti-dilutive Share Count(1)(2):
Employee stock plans— 18 — 55 
7.625% Series C mandatory convertible preferred stock
— — — 78 
Total anti-dilutive weighted-average stock— 18 — 133 
(1)The impact of dilutive effect of employee stock plans is calculated under the treasury stock method, and the impact of dilutive effect of the 7.625% Series C mandatory convertible preferred stock (“Preferred Stock”) is calculated under the if-converted method. The effect of employee stock plans and Preferred Stock is excluded when calculating diluted net loss per share as it would be anti-dilutive.
(2)The Company excludes shares potentially issuable under employee stock plans and Preferred Stock that could dilute basic net EPS in the future from the calculation of diluted net EPS, as their effect, if included, would have been anti-dilutive for the periods presented.
